Latest Patents
Menachem Kraus's latest patent is a safety drug handling device that presents a sophisticated drug mixing system. This innovation includes several components: at least one receptacle port adaptor designed to be inserted into a port of a fluid receptacle, at least one syringe adaptor for connection to a syringe and the receptacle port adaptor, and at least one vial adaptor suitable for attachment to a drug-containing vial. A significant characteristic of this system is that at least one of its adaptors is vented to the atmosphere in a way that prevents the release of potentially harmful contents in any form—be it liquid, solid, or gaseous. This feature demonstrates Kraus's commitment to ensuring safety in drug handling procedures.
